Ryan Waldron, President of Americas at Goodyear Tire & Rubber Co, reports the vesting of restricted stock units and associated stock transactions.

Summary

  • Ryan Waldron, President, Americas at Goodyear Tire & Rubber Co, filed a Form 4 detailing changes in beneficial ownership.
  • On March 1, 2025, Waldron vested 3,881 restricted stock units (RSUs) which converted into shares of common stock.
  • Waldron disposed of 1,178 shares of common stock to cover withholding taxes at a price of $9.45 per share.
  • Following these transactions, Waldron directly owns 14,793 shares of common stock and indirectly owns 8,826 shares through a 401(k) plan.

Industry Context

Form 4 filings are a routine part of corporate governance, providing transparency into the transactions of company insiders. This filing indicates activity related to executive compensation and does not necessarily reflect a change in the company's overall outlook.
